Improving the recruitment activity of clinicians in randomised controlled trials - a systematic review

BACKGROUND: Poor recruitment to randomised controlled trials (RCTs) is a widespread problem. Provision of interventions aimed at supporting or incentivising clinicians may improve recruitment to RCTs. OBJECTIVES: To quantify the effects of strategies aimed at improving the recruitment activity of clinicians in RCTs, complemented with a synthesis of qualitative evidence related to clinicians’ attitudes towards recruiting to RCTs. DATA SOURCES: A systematic review of English and non-English articles identified from: The Cochrane Library, Ovid MEDLINE, Ovid EMBASE, Ovid PsycINFO, Ebsco CINAHL, Index to Theses and Open SIGLE from 2001 to March 2011. Additional reports were identified through citation searches of included articles. STUDY ELIGIBILITY CRITERIA: Quantitative studies were included if they evaluated interventions aimed at improving the recruitment activity of clinicians, or compared recruitment by different groups of clinicians.
